What Causes Plumbing Problems in El Macero Homes

El Macero’s plumbing challenges reflect the specific combination of age, Yolo County soil conditions, and regional water chemistry that its residential properties have been exposed to over decades of use.

  • Galvanized steel supply lines from the original 1960s and 1970s construction that have corroded internally and are approaching or past the point of requiring replacement in many El Macero homes
  • Yolo County clay soils that expand significantly during wet winters and contract in dry summers, creating ongoing stress at underground pipe joints and sewer lateral connections
  • Hard Sacramento Valley water that deposits calcium and magnesium scale inside pipes, water heaters, and fixtures at a steady rate without water treatment to slow the accumulation
  • Mature landscape trees throughout El Macero’s established grounds whose root systems have grown large enough to actively seek moisture in aging clay or cast-iron sewer laterals

Homes in El Macero that have been well-maintained tend to have far fewer urgent plumbing issues than those where systems have been deferred – a scheduled inspection every few years is one of the most cost-effective maintenance decisions a homeowner here can make.

Inside a Typical Service Visit in El Macero Country Club

Richard contacted us about a water heater that had stopped producing consistently hot water and a kitchen faucet with virtually no pressure at his El Macero Country Club home. A supply line inspection revealed significant mineral scale inside the galvanized pipe connecting the meter to the kitchen, combined with a water heater tank that had accumulated several inches of sediment at the bottom from years of hard water use. The team replaced the water heater and repiped the corroded kitchen supply line in a single visit, restoring both pressure and reliable hot water by end of day.

What plumbing challenges are most common in El Macero homes built in the 1960s and 1970s?

Homes from this era typically feature galvanized steel supply lines that are now 50 to 60 years old and corroding from the inside, cast-iron or early PVC drain systems that may be cracked or root-invaded, and pressure regulators that have long since exceeded their functional service life. These issues tend to show up simultaneously as the systems age together, which is why homeowners in El Macero often find that one plumbing call reveals several related items that benefit from being addressed in the same visit.

A residential water quality test analyzes a sample from your tap for hardness, pH, bacteria, nitrates, iron, and other contaminants relevant to your water source. In El Macero, hard water and elevated iron are the most common findings that affect plumbing systems and water heater performance. Test results help a plumber determine whether a water softener, filtration system, or other treatment is appropriate for your home, and provide a baseline for understanding how aggressively mineral scale is likely to build up inside your pipes and fixtures.

Yolo County winters are generally mild, but temperatures drop low enough on occasional nights that exposed pipes in unconditioned spaces – garages, crawl spaces, and exterior wall cavities without adequate insulation – can freeze. Insulating exposed pipe runs before cold weather arrives is the most effective preventive measure. Letting a small amount of water drip from a faucet during a freeze warning keeps water moving through vulnerable sections. Knowing the location of your main shutoff valve before cold weather arrives allows you to act quickly if a pipe does freeze and begin to crack.

A constantly running toilet is caused by worn internal components that are no longer sealing properly: a failed flapper that allows water to drain from the tank into the bowl continuously, a worn fill valve that cannot shut off the incoming water supply, or a float set too high that allows water to run into the overflow tube. While it does not cause immediate water damage, a running toilet wastes a significant amount of water over time and will show up noticeably on your water bill. It is also one of the more inexpensive repairs a plumber can make.

The most important factors when selecting a plumber are a valid California contractor’s license, liability insurance, and a track record of reviews from homeowners in your area. A licensed plumber has completed the required training and testing to work legally on residential systems and carries the insurance to protect your property if something goes wrong. Beyond credentials, look for a company that gives you a clear diagnosis and a written scope of work before any work begins, and that communicates honestly about what is needed rather than leading with the most expensive option.
